Transaction 2a584aa836500af010ee3e46749e72b7538543d60da1572d6bf4edd867097955
1 Input
2 Outputs
- 2a584aa836500af010ee3e46749e72b7538543d60da1572d6bf4edd867097955:0
- 2a584aa836500af010ee3e46749e72b7538543d60da1572d6bf4edd867097955:1
value 5277643
address 18WbBSoFsBe8kXTVsLhtk1XBWXGCx1niSw
value 1013208
address 3BMEXCsjVF75sWVRdWGRbcBua7VqjNtv9X